NRS 159.144
Sale of real property of guardianship estate: Requirements for establishing date

  • manner of making offers.

1.

Except for the sale of real property pursuant to NRS 159.123 or 159.142, a sale of real property of a guardianship estate:

(a)

Must not occur before the date stated in the notice.

(b)

Except as otherwise provided in this paragraph, must not occur sooner than 14 days after the date of the first publication or posting of the notice. For good cause shown, the court may shorten the time in which the sale may occur to not sooner than 8 days after the date of the first publication or posting of the notice. If the court so orders, the notice of the sale and the sale may be made to correspond with the court order.

(c)

Must occur not later than 1 year after the date stated in the notice.

2.

The offers made in a sale:

(a)

Must be in writing; and

(b)

May be delivered to the place designated in the notice or to the guardian at any time after the date of the first publication or posting of the notice.
